I’m not sure if this is completely related but I am experiencing a similar issue on the current Nightly (119.0a1 (2023-08-30) (64-bit)).

To reproduce:

  1. Open private window (Ctrl+Shift+P)
  2. Create new tabs using Ctrl+T
  3. Keep creating new tabs
  4. After a particular number of tabs (11 for me on full screen 1920x1080), the X button disappears on the tabs.

Adding new tabs after that will keep the X button invisible. Once you start closing tabs again, it will eventually appear again.

It seems that this is related to the tab width, maybe the X button overflows once the tab width goes below a certain size.
